Specifications
| Measuring range | 【ISO 100】EV1(1 sec F1.0)~EV22(1/4000 sec F32) |
|---|---|
| ISO sensitivity setting range | ISO 5~ISO 6400 (1/3 stop increments) |
| Shutter speed setting range | 30 seconds~1/8000 second (1/3 stop increments) |
| Aperture setting range | F1~F32 (1/3 stop increments) |
| Receiving angle | Approx. 30 degrees (reflected light type) |
| Metering mode | Average metering |
| Light sensor | Silicon photodiode |
| Material | Brass |
| Display | 0.66-inch OLED display |
| Battery type | Built-in 80mAh Li battery |
| Duration | Approx. 10 hours of continuous use |
| Charging time | Approx. 30 minutes |
| Size | Approx. 43×27×23mm |
| Weight | Approx. 62g |
| Accessories | USB cable Type A to C |
| Manufacturer's warranty | 2 years (covers natural defects) |

Sensitivity, operability, and beauty. All in a pocket size.
This is a brass light meter with excellent operability, visibility, and portability. It fits perfectly on cameras without a built-in light meter and can be attached to the camera's accessory shoe or used independently. The operating mode can be easily switched between aperture priority (A) and shutter priority (T) with a double-click, and precise adjustments can be made in 1/3 stop increments. It features a 0.66-inch OLED display for clear information. Additionally, it automatically enters sleep mode when not in use and instantly restarts with a button click. The built-in 80mAh lithium battery provides approximately 10 hours of continuous use, and it is available in two colors: black and silver.

0.66-inch OLED display
0.66-inch OLED display for clear information display ① Exposure value, exposure compensation (EV/EC), ② Shutter speed, ③ Aperture, ④ ISO, ⑤ Battery level, ⑥ Aperture priority (A), shutter priority (T), ⑦ Lock icon, ⑧ Real-time metering icon
